          Q:Is the sprayer magnetic
          by|Jun 10, 2017
          6 Answers
          Answer This Question

          A:  No, it isn't magnetic, it uses a counter weight to hold the sprayer head in place.

          by|May 4, 2023
            2 found this answer helpful

            A:  No it is not magnetic. Stainless Steel usually is not magnetic.

            by|May 4, 2023

            A:  Yes, the sprayer is magnetic & after you pull it out & press button to either spray wide slow stream of water of more powerful stream, you let go & it goes back into handle.

            by|May 4, 2023
            1 found this answer helpful

            A:  No. It fits snug in the tube end. There is a notch to keep it oriented properly.

            by|May 4, 2023
            2 found this answer helpful

            A:  No. The sprayer head remains in place because of a weight attached to its hose under the sink.

            by|May 4, 2023
            1 found this answer helpful

            A:  No, it has a weighted donut you attach under the sink to the hose that makes it retract.

            by|May 4, 2023

              A:  The faucet will fit, it only uses the middle (main) hole and has a plate that will cover the holes on each side (3 holes). You will need to purchase a blank hole cover for the fourth hole or my customers usually have me install a soap dispenser in the fourth hole that has a pump on it. As far as the hook ups , with out seeing them, I couldn't tell you. You may have to purchase some new supply lines, and if the supply lines and shutoff valves are old, we usually replace those at the same time we replace a faucet. Hope this helps!
